Get involved in IOSH's vision for the future
18 April 2011
Members will have the chance to have their say on the future
direction of IOSH.
Earlier this year, the Board of Trustees kick started a review of
IOSH's corporate strategy for the next five years. Now, the Board
wants to hear from members during a consultation phase that runs
until May.
Members' opinions on all aspects of IOSH strategic vision will form
a 'Green Paper' that will be discussed at a strategy workshop in
June which will include Chairs of Standing Committees, Council
members, Presidential team, BoT Executive Directors and senior
managers.
A recent member-wide survey included a number of questions on the
future of IOSH and answers from those 6,000 who took part will also
help form the Green Paper.
Branch and Group chairs have also been invited to comment on what
strategic issues Networks think should be considered.
